Technological Advancements Fueling Market Expansion

Innovation remains a critical growth factor within the anti-acne dermal patch industry. Manufacturers are investing heavily in research and development to enhance product efficacy, comfort, and ingredient delivery capabilities.

Hydrocolloid technology, which forms the foundation of many acne patches, has become increasingly sophisticated. These patches create an optimal healing environment by absorbing excess oil and pus while maintaining skin hydration. Their effectiveness and ease of use have made them the leading product category within the market.

Beyond traditional hydrocolloid products, medicated patches incorporating active ingredients such as salicylic acid, niacinamide, and tea tree oil are gaining traction. These ingredients not only protect the affected area but also actively combat acne-causing bacteria, reduce inflammation, and promote skin healing.

Another major innovation is the development of microneedle acne patches. These products utilize tiny dissolvable needles that painlessly penetrate the skin's surface, enabling deeper delivery of therapeutic ingredients. Microneedle technology is particularly effective for early-stage acne lesions and deeper blemishes that may not respond adequately to surface-level treatments.

Combination patches that integrate multiple technologies are also entering the market, offering enhanced performance and broader treatment capabilities for different acne types and skin conditions.

Hydrocolloid Acne Patches Lead the Market

Among all product categories, hydrocolloid acne patches accounted for the largest share of the global anti-acne dermal patch market in 2025, representing 54.1% of total revenue.

The popularity of hydrocolloid patches can be attributed to their proven effectiveness, affordability, and suitability for virtually all skin types. These patches absorb excess fluids from acne lesions while protecting the skin from environmental irritants and bacterial exposure.

Consumers appreciate hydrocolloid patches for their simplicity and non-invasive nature. Unlike medicated treatments, hydrocolloid patches generally do not contain harsh chemicals, making them suitable for individuals with sensitive skin.

Their widespread availability across pharmacies, beauty retailers, supermarkets, and online platforms has further strengthened market penetration and consumer adoption.

Telemedicine and Remote Patient Monitoring Accelerate Adoption

The rapid growth of telemedicine and remote patient monitoring services is creating significant opportunities for digital twin technology in healthcare. Healthcare providers are increasingly relying on remote monitoring systems to manage chronic diseases, track patient health indicators, and provide continuous care outside traditional clinical settings.

Digital twins play a vital role in telemedicine by creating dynamic virtual representations of patients that can be continuously updated using data collected from wearable devices, sensors, and connected healthcare platforms. These virtual models enable healthcare professionals to monitor patient conditions in real time and identify potential health risks before they become serious.

For example, digital twin technology can help healthcare providers monitor diabetic patients by analyzing blood glucose levels, medication adherence, physical activity, and other critical health parameters. Based on this information, personalized recommendations can be generated to support effective disease management and improve patient outcomes.

The ability to integrate data from multiple sources into a comprehensive digital model enhances the effectiveness of remote patient monitoring and supports more accurate clinical decision-making. As telehealth services continue to expand globally, demand for digital twin solutions is expected to rise significantly.

Smart Tire Technologies Reshape Industry Landscape

Technological innovation is emerging as a major growth catalyst in the Truck & Bus Radial Tire Market. Tire manufacturers are investing heavily in research and development activities to introduce advanced products equipped with intelligent monitoring capabilities.

Smart tires integrated with sensors can provide real-time information regarding tire pressure, temperature, tread wear, and overall tire health. These capabilities enable fleet operators to improve vehicle safety, reduce downtime, and optimize maintenance schedules.

The growing adoption of tire monitoring systems among fleet managers reflects a broader industry shift toward predictive maintenance and data-driven decision-making. Smart tire technologies help transportation companies identify potential issues before they lead to costly breakdowns, thereby enhancing operational efficiency and reducing total ownership costs.

Leading tire manufacturers are also developing innovative rubber compounds and advanced tire designs that improve durability, fuel economy, and environmental performance. These technological advancements are expected to contribute significantly to market growth during the forecast period.
